Name

error_directory

Synopsis

This directive specifies the location of Squid’s error message files. If you want to customize the error messages, you should put them into a nondefault directory. Otherwise, they may be overwritten if you run make install in the future.

Syntax

error_directory directory

Default

error_directory $prefix/share/errors/$language

Example

error_directory /usr/local/squid/share/my_errors

Related

icon_directory, err_html_text, deny_info
